    What we have here is a typical 80's slasher, but, there is something different about this one. There are way to many screw ups. Stand-outs include poking fun at religion, hiding porno mags in a dumpster, the main character of the movie gets killed off during the middle, out of n...( read more)owhere. Which makes the rest of the film a snooze fest, although not quite. The story seems to revolve around a small love triangle between a young teacher and another teacher she meets, moving in to a new house, and a crazy guy who escapes from a mental hospital disguising himself as a priest. There is one thing I give this film alot of credit for, and that's the way everything turns out. It keeps you guessing on what will happen next. You won't fiind out anything until the end of the movie, of course. If you're a fan of old slashers, give this one a watch, but don't expect much except for the twist ending.
